The switches that control the brake lights are not on the M/C. They are mounted where the peda comes to rest. It sounds like your switch is sticking...

Z

--- Birkenfeld Jeff <BirkenfeldJeff@JOHNDEERE.COM> wrote: > Volks, my brake lights are not lighting up properly. > To light them requires pushing on the brake pedal > very hard, harder than required to stop. Cleaned > taillight housing contacts and contacts on master > cylinder switches with no change. Could the > switches at the master cylinder be bad or clogged? > How much fluid will drain out if I quickly swap out > the switches at the master cylinder or better to > suck out the fluid from the reservoir first? > TIA > > Jeff
